How much do senior workflow anal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for senior workflow analyst in Burr Ridge, IL is $108,386.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$89,300.00 and $135,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a senior workflow analyst do?

A Senior Workflow Analyst is responsible for analyzing, designing, and optimizing business processes within an organization. They use data and process mapping techniques to identify inefficiencies and recommend improvements that enhance productivity and reduce costs. Senior Workflow Analysts often collaborate with various departments to implement workflow solutions, ensure compliance with organizational standards, and support continuous improvement initiatives. Their expertise helps organizations streamline operations and adapt to changing business needs.

What are some common challenges senior workflow analysts face when optimizing complex business processes?

Senior Workflow Analysts often encounter challenges such as integrating new technologies with legacy systems, balancing stakeholder expectations, and ensuring process improvements align with organizational goals. They must analyze large sets of data to identify inefficiencies, which can be complicated by incomplete or inconsistent information. Additionally, gaining buy-in from diverse departments and facilitating change management are key aspects of the role, requiring strong communication and collaboration sk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ior workflow anal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ior Workflow Analyst, you need strong analytical abilities, process improvement expertise, and a background in business or information systems, often supported by a bachelor’s degree. Familiarity with workflow automation tools (such as Microsoft Power Automate, ServiceNow, or BPM software), data visualization platforms, and relevant certifications like Lean Six Sigma are typically required. Exceptional problem-solving, communication, and stakeholder management skills help professionals excel in this role. These competencies are crucial to identifying inefficiencies, implementing effective solutions, and aligning process improvements with organizational goals.

What is the difference between Senior Workflow Analyst vs Workflow Coordinator?

AspectSenior Workflow AnalystWorkflow Coordinator
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ree, experience in process analysis, possibly certifications like Six SigmaHigh school diploma or associate degree, some experience in workflow or operations
Work EnvironmentAnalytical teams, project-based settings, cross-department collaborationOperational teams, administrative settings, daily process management
Employer & Industry UsageFinance, healthcare, IT, manufacturingHealthcare, logistics, corporate offices

The Senior Workflow Analyst typically handles complex process analysis and improvement projects, requiring more specialized skills and experience. In contrast, the Workflow Coordinator focuses on coordinating daily workflow activities and supporting operational tasks. Both roles are essential in optimizing business processes but differ in scope and level of responsibility.

Job Summary: 
The Senior IS Business Analyst serves as a strategic liaison between clinical stakeholders, operational leadership, and IT teams to design, implement, and optimize electronic health record (EHR) solutions and other clinical technologies. Over the next two years, this role will primarily lead and support the organization's implementation of a new EHR system, ensuring successful planning, deployment, adoption, and optimization. This is a hybrid role based out of our Chicago office. Some travel to sites is required. This role leads requirements gathering, workflow analysis, change management, and system design efforts to support clinical documentation, care coordination, regulatory compliance, and reporting needs. Additionally, they will partner with leaders, end users, and vendors to drive implementation activities, process improvements, training, and stakeholder engagement while providing ongoing support and optimization of clinical workflows and system functionality.
 
Job Responsibilities:  Clinical & Workflow Analysis
  1. Partner with clinical and operational leaders to evaluate current workflows and identify improvement opportunities.
  2. Conduct workflow and gap analyses to design future-state processes aligned with best practices, regulatory requirements, and system capabilities.
  3. Support workflow redesign and optimization efforts related to the implementation of the organization's new EHR system.
Requirements Management & Solution Design
  1. Lead requirements gathering through stakeholder interviews, workshops, and observations.
  2. Translate clinical and business needs into functional requirements, workflow designs, and system configurations.
  3. Collaborate with stakeholders and vendors to develop effective technology solutions.
System Implementation, Optimization & Support
  1. Serve as the lead analyst for the implementation, optimization, and ongoing support of the organization's new EHR and related clinical technologies.
  2. Configure, test, and enhance system functionality to support clinical documentation, care coordination, reporting, and operational workflows.
  3. Troubleshoot issues, manage enhancements, and support continuous improvement initiatives.
  4. Maintain system integrations, data exchanges, and adherence to change management and governance standards.
Data & Reporting
  1. Analyze clinical and operational data to support quality improvement, outcomes measurement, and regulatory reporting.
  2. Develop and maintain reports, dashboards, and data extracts to support organizational needs.
  3. Ensure compliance with applicable healthcare regulations, data integrity, and security standards.
Stakeholder Collaboration
  1. Serve as the primary liaison between clinical teams, operational leadership, IT, vendors, and implementation partners.
  2. Facilitate meetings and working sessions to support project objectives and organizational priorities.
  3. Communicate effectively with stakeholders at all levels and participate in relevant vendor and industry forums.
Training & Change Management
  1. Develop and deliver training related to clinical systems and workflows.
  2. Maintain training materials and support user adoption of new processes and technologies.
  3. Support change management activities associated with the EHR implementation and ongoing system enhancements.
  4. Maintain expertise in applicable systems, healthcare technology, and behavioral health best practices.
